It is hard to think of anyone who has turned on his own past with more fury than David Horowitz. Radical Son, his memoir, charts a trek from one political commitment to something approaching its opposite, and the events that propelled him on his way.
How, ultimately, is David Horowitz's transformation to be explained? After all, many 1960's radicals dwelled in the same tawdry cesspool, witnessed the same murders or lesser acts of crime and duplicity, yet continued to cling fervently to the cause.
One explanation may be generational. Horowitz was approaching the seasoned age of thirty when he entered California radicalism in the late 1960's, and was thus slightly older than his fellows. His deviation, then, may be seen as that of a man who had come to place some value on middle-class existence.
A second possibility, one that runs somewhat counter to the first, is that the very depth and intensity of Horowitz's radicalism led inevitably to a spasm of self-correction. The writer Paul Berman once remarked with some asperity that "Horowitz is in the American vein. He doesn't correct; he converts."
A third interpretation might also be adduced. As the gripping pages of Radical Son make clear, Horowitz possesses a fearless capacity for self-examination--hardly a noted virtue of the radical Left. In the end, it is this capacity which may have rescued him from an association with murderers. It certainly enabled him to reinvent himself, and to forge a new career as the kind of person his parents had no doubt warned him against. -- Commentary Magazine, June 1997, Christopher Caldwell
[H]is portrait of the 60s and its legacy is sure to make his book controversial.... With Radical Son, Mr. Horowitz has written a courageous book, full of self-revelation with a willingness to expose his own frailties in the most sensitive areas of sex and family. Still he is nothing if not contentious, and some of his contentions will rub readers the wrong way. -- The New York Times Book Review, Richard Gid Powers
